03

Composition / Information on Ingredients

Chemical components, concentration ranges, and hazardous substance identification

Type UVCB

The substance consists mainly of saturated and unsaturated fatty acids methyl ester (chain length C16-C18, origin: vegetable oils). The substance may contain residuals of glycerol and partial glycerides (total < 3.5%) and traces of methanol (< 0.2 %). To improve the properties the substance may contain additives in small concentrations: Cold flow improvers consisting mainly of oligomers of vinyl acetate and other monomers and oxidation stabilizers containing mainly steric hindered phenols. The single active components do not exceed a concentration of 1000 mg/kg (0.1%) in relation to the whole substance.

Chemical Name CAS Number Concentration Hazardous
Fatty acids, vegetable-oil, Methyl Ester (FAME) EC: 273-606-8 68990-52-3 100% No
04

First Aid Measures

Emergency procedures for chemical exposure incidents

Inhalation

remove casualty to fresh air and keep at rest. Seek medical attention if symptoms persist.

Symptoms: Vapors produced by heating the substance, or finely misted materials, may irritate the mucous membranes and cause dizziness, and nausea.

Skin contact

After contact with skin, wash immediately with plenty of water and soap. Change contaminated, saturated clothing.

Eye contact

On contact with the eyes, rinse immediately with plenty of water for 15 minutes.

Symptoms: May cause minor eye irritation.

Ingestion

Do not induce vomiting. Rinse mouth thoroughly with water. If conscious, give half a litre of water to drink immediately.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person or a person with cramps.

08

Exposure Controls / PPE

Occupational exposure limits, engineering controls, and protective equipment

Hands

Gloves (oil-resistant) Suitable material: PVC gloves

Eyes

Wear eye/face protection.

Respiratory

Breathing apparatus in the event of aerosol or mist formation.
